Externally - Gorton Green is situated within well kept mature gardens which surround the property. From the utility, there is a stable door which leads you to the rear of the property. There are several areas for storage, with two garden sheds situated around the lawn. In the south corner of the garden, there is a sunken area which creates a picturesque location for a small seating area. There is also a large patio area to the south of the garden, this creates a substantial seating area to enjoy the south facing views across the garden.
Outbuildings:
The property also has a block under felt stable block with two boxes. These are both fitted with water and electric.
At the left of the property, there is a single storey double garage creating a large storage area.
Land:
Included within the property is a parcel of land extending to circa 4.51 acres (1.824 hectares). This provides excellent grazing land. The boundary to the land is by post and wire fencing. There is an automatic fill trough in the right paddock area which serves all the land.
